11问答网
所有问题
当前搜索:
数据结构常见的排序算法
计算机基础最全自学指南!
答:
《算法(第4版)》 算法领域的经典参考书,包含了经过几十年演化而成
的算法
核心知识体系。 书中讲解了多种算法和数据结构,让你能够在各种计算机环境下实现、调试并应用它们。 作为算法领域经典的参考书,全面介绍了关于算法和
数据结构的
必备知识,并特别针对
排序
、搜索、图处理和字符串处理进行了论述 第4版具体给出了每...
logn是什么意思啊?
答:
logn作为算法复杂度的重要表示方式,对于优化程序和算法具有重要意义。当我们评估一个算法的效率时,首先要考虑算法的时间和空间复杂度,而logn则是其中重要的参考指标。随着计算机技术的发展和数据量的爆炸性增长,选择高效
的算法
和
数据结构
变得越来越重要,而了解logn的含义和应用,无疑有助于我们更好地掌握...
数据结构
与
算法
设计的内容简介
答:
第6章树和二叉树主要介绍树和二叉树的构造、遍历以及线索化方法;第7章图主要介绍图的实现方法以及典型
算法
;第8章介绍查找;第9章介绍
排序
,第10章介绍文件,最后一章是算法设计策略。第8、9、10章可以看成是
数据结构的
基本应用;最后一章可以看成是数据结构的高级应用或理论升华。《数据结构与算法...
新手初学Java有必要去学习
数据结构
与
算法
吗
答:
还是有些必要的,大公司笔试面试基本都是靠计算机网络及
数据结构
与算法,建议找些基础
的算法
如
排序
查找等入门就可以了,java新人用不到多深层次的算法。千锋教育就有线上免费Java线上公开课。 但是如果是新手小白的话,建议还是报班培训。因为Java自学起来相对比较难,正确的学习资料的获取、学习中遇到...
毕淑敏经典作品
答:
2.
常见的数据结构
和算法实现方法:常见的数据结构包括数组、链表、栈、队列、树、图等,
常见的算法
实现方法包括
排序
、查找、字符串匹配等。3.程序设计语言和编程技巧:程序设计语言是实现算法的工具,编程技巧可以帮助我们提高程序的效率和可读性。毕淑敏的《计算机程序设计艺术》是一本经典的计算机科学著作,...
计算机基础课程有那些?
答:
编程语言与程序设计:学习一种或多种编程语言(如C、C++、Java、Python等),掌握编程的基本语法、编程范式和
常用
库,培养编程实践能力。二、核心专业知识
数据结构
与
算法
:学习如何有效地组织和存储数据,以及算法分析和设计的基本方法。这包括数组、链表、栈、队列、树、图等数据结构,以及
排序
、搜索、图...
问:【
数据结构
】写一个
算法
1.顺序存储线性表中的元素 按值非递减有...
答:
int n=14,i,j,t,e;printf("原有的
数据
:\n");for(i=0;i<n;i++)printf("%3d",a[i]);printf("\n");for(i=0;i<n-1;i++)for(j=0;j<n-1-i;j++)if(a[j]>a[j+1]){t=a[j];a[j]=a[j+1];a[j+1]=t;} printf("
排序
后的数据:\n");for(i=0;i<n;i++...
信奥赛考试内容
答:
信奥赛考试内容主要包括算法与
数据结构
、编程语言与编程技巧、计算机基础知识、数学推理与证明能力、解决实际问题的能力、思维创新能力等。1、算法与数据结构:信奥赛的核心内容,主要考察学生掌握和运用各种算法和数据结构解决实际问题的能力。
常见的算法
包括
排序
、查找、图论、动态规划、贪心算法等;常见的数据...
数据结构
(八)
排序
答:
排序,就是重新排列表中的元素,使表中的元素满足按关键字有序的过程 算法的稳定性:对于相同关键字 使用某一
排序算法
后不改变其相对位置,则称该算法是稳定的 对任意n个关键字排序比较次数至少为 每次将一个待排序记录按其关键字大小插入到前面已排好的序列的子序列中,直到全部记录插入完成 算法...
分块合并中是什么意思?
答:
分块合并算法的运行效率很大程度上取决于具体实现和优化。例如,可以使用多线程来提高并行处理能力,或者使用快速排序等高效
排序算法
来加速分块内部
的排序
。此外,还可以选择不同的分块大小和
数据结构
来优化算法性能。总之,分块合并算法是一个非常有用的算法,如果能够正确理解并合理优化实现,可以帮助我们...
棣栭〉
<涓婁竴椤
34
35
36
37
39
40
41
42
43
涓嬩竴椤
灏鹃〉
38
其他人还搜